These are both incorrectly written. Why? Because first person subject pronoun is 'I' - not 'i'. The capitalisation of this word is not optional. It is not a question of choice or relative formality - 'i' is simply wrong. And to answer your question, both forms of the verb are acceptable. The subjunctive 'were' is, strictly speaking, more correct, but the 'was' form is also acceptable. As an examiner, I wouldn't mark you down for writing or saying 'If I was..'. But I might mark you down if your essays were full of 'i' instead of 'I'.

In my opinion, both are correct. However, the first option is considered more proper as it is in subjunctive form. But, it's not used that frequently nowadays. Most people would say "if I was you," instead of "if I were you."
